FSA update salmon incident information
Published:  21 February, 2008

THE Food Standards Agency tonight issued a third update on an incident involving Scottish salmon (excluding organic salmon) due to a potential risk of taint.

The Agency said they had been been informed that an additional product could potentially be affected and, as a precautionary measure, has been withdrawn from sale.

They said the retailer involved is:

Aldi Stores Ltd

The product being withdrawn is:

* Almare sliced smoked salmon 200g

* Lot number: L8059

* Use by: All use-by dates with lot number L8059

No other Aldi Stores Ltd products are known to be affected.
